Breaking: King says Iverson off table in deal

By PHIL JASNER

Daily News Sports Writer

The 76ers trading Allen Iverson?

Doesn't sound that way at all.

"I fully expect Allen will be suiting up with us next season," Sixers president/general manager Billy King told the Daily News this afternoon.

"Allen and I have talked about it, and he wants to be here and is excited to be playing for us."

King said he is "still working the phones, talking to people [about prospective deals]."

"We're trying to do what's best to make us a better ballclub," he said. "That's not including Allen in our discussions."

Iverson has spent his entire 10-season career with the Sixers. He is a four-time NBA scoring champion and was the league’s Most Valuable Player in 2000-01.
